  • Choose the Right Bow

  • Selecting the right bow is the foundation of your archery setup. The type of bow you choose should align with your hunting style and preferences. Compound bows offer accuracy and speed, making them a popular choice for many hunters. Recurve bows, on the other hand, are known for their simplicity and reliability, making them a favorite among traditional archers. Crossbows are another option, offering a unique set of advantages.


  • Consider factors like draw weight, draw length, and your physical strength when choosing a bow. It's crucial to select a bow that you can comfortably handle and shoot accurately.


  • Arrows and Broadheads

  • Your choice of arrows and broadheads is just as important as your bow. Different types of arrows are designed for various purposes, so it's essential to choose arrows that match your intended game and shooting style. Carbon arrows are lightweight and durable, making them a popular choice for many hunters. Aluminum arrows are another option, offering excellent accuracy.


  • Broadheads are the tips of your arrows, and they come in various styles, including fixed-blade and mechanical. Consider the type of game you'll be hunting and the conditions you'll encounter to select the right broadhead for your setup.


  • Bow Accessories

  • To optimize your archery setup, you'll need a variety of accessories. These include a sight to help you aim accurately, a stabilizer to reduce hand vibrations, and a quiver to hold your arrows. Additionally, you may want to use a release aid to improve your shooting consistency.


  • Opt for high-quality accessories from reputable brands to ensure they perform reliably in the field. Regularly practice with your accessories to become proficient in their use.


  • Proper Tuning

  • Tuning your bow is a critical step in optimizing your archery setup. Proper tuning ensures that your bow and arrows work together harmoniously, resulting in accurate and consistent shots. This process involves adjusting your bow's draw length, nocking point, and center shot to match your arrows and broadheads.


  • Seek the guidance of a professional bow technician if you're unsure about tuning your bow. A well-tuned bow can significantly improve your accuracy and hunting success.
